Description

Guide Price £525,000 - £550,000
Murphy Property Agents proudly present to market this large 4 bedroom detached family home in this popular area of Low Ackworth. Situated in a cul-de-sac location, boasting a generous size plot with off street parking for several cars, a double garage and gardens to front and rear. This property offers fantastic potential to extend (subject to any necessary planning consents).

Property is spaciously split over the two floors and briefly comprises; entrance hall, living room, separate dining room, kitchen, office/utility, a downstairs WC and the garage to complete the ground floor. To the first floor off landing, there are four generous size double bedrooms and the main house bathoom. Main bedroom has a built in wardrobes, drawers and bedside units and an ensuite shower room.
